Repository: kafka
Updated Branches:
  refs/heads/trunk e79ebdfe2 -> bfb2da3c8


trivial change to add byte serializer to ProducerPerformance; patched by Jun Rao


Project: http://git-wip-us.apache.org/repos/asf/kafka/repo
Commit: http://git-wip-us.apache.org/repos/asf/kafka/commit/bfb2da3c
Tree: http://git-wip-us.apache.org/repos/asf/kafka/tree/bfb2da3c
Diff: http://git-wip-us.apache.org/repos/asf/kafka/diff/bfb2da3c

Branch: refs/heads/trunk
Commit: bfb2da3c82ab01f5914d5559ee196d5aa977b17c
Parents: e79ebdf
Author: Jun Rao <jun...@gmail.com>
Authored: Tue Jan 13 09:54:32 2015 -0800
Committer: Jun Rao <jun...@gmail.com>
Committed: Tue Jan 13 09:54:54 2015 -0800

----------------------------------------------------------------------
 .../org/apache/kafka/clients/tools/ProducerPerformance.java   | 7 +++----
 1 file changed, 3 insertions(+), 4 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/kafka/blob/bfb2da3c/clients/src/main/java/org/apache/kafka/clients/tools/ProducerPerformance.java
----------------------------------------------------------------------
diff --git 
a/clients/src/main/java/org/apache/kafka/clients/tools/ProducerPerformance.java 
b/clients/src/main/java/org/apache/kafka/clients/tools/ProducerPerformance.java
index 1b82800..689bae9 100644
--- 
a/clients/src/main/java/org/apache/kafka/clients/tools/ProducerPerformance.java
+++ 
b/clients/src/main/java/org/apache/kafka/clients/tools/ProducerPerformance.java
@@ -15,10 +15,7 @@ package org.apache.kafka.clients.tools;
 import java.util.Arrays;
 import java.util.Properties;
 
-import org.apache.kafka.clients.producer.Callback;
-import org.apache.kafka.clients.producer.KafkaProducer;
-import org.apache.kafka.clients.producer.ProducerRecord;
-import org.apache.kafka.clients.producer.RecordMetadata;
+import org.apache.kafka.clients.producer.*;
 
 public class ProducerPerformance {
 
@@ -46,6 +43,8 @@ public class ProducerPerformance {
                 throw new IllegalArgumentException("Invalid property: " + 
args[i]);
             props.put(pieces[0], pieces[1]);
         }
+        props.put(ProducerConfig.KEY_SERIALIZER_CLASS_CONFIG, 
"org.apache.kafka.common.serialization.ByteArraySerializer");
+        props.put(ProducerConfig.VALUE_SERIALIZER_CLASS_CONFIG, 
"org.apache.kafka.common.serialization.ByteArraySerializer");
         KafkaProducer<byte[], byte[]> producer = new 
KafkaProducer<byte[],byte[]>(props);
 
         /* setup perf test */

Reply via email to